Some Perry High School students got the opportunity to perform in some prestigious ensembles.
Olivia Christensen, Hunter Ayers and Andres Zarate were selected to play in the 52nd Annual Drake University Honor Band Festival. Band Director Blaine Schmidt says Christensen was first chair oboe in the wind ensemble, while Zarate was second chair tuba and Ayers was fourth chair trombone in the concert band. Schmidt tells Raccoon Valley Radio this honor band was application based and the band staff at Drake University reviewed and chose the students.
Schmidt points out there were about 40 high schools represented from across the state in the four ensembles that performed this past weekend. He says this was an excellent opportunity for advanced student musicians that tested not only their abilities to play challenging music but also only having six hours to rehearse as a full ensemble before the public performance.
Schmidt adds he was proud of the students that were in the festival and hearing some of the music he’s heard before and other songs he knew about but hadn’t heard live until the festival.
